The Owens Corning AttiCat 300 was a NASCAR Xfinity Series standalone race held in the summer at Chicagoland Speedway in Joliet, Illinois. It replaced the race at Gateway International Raceway as a part of the 2011 changes to the series schedule. The race was replaced with a race at Pocono Raceway for the 2016 season.

Past winners

More information Year, Date ...
Year Date No. Driver Team Manufacturer Race Distance Race Time Average Speed
(mph)
Ref
Laps Miles (km)
2011 June 4 31 Justin Allgaier Turner Motorsports Chevrolet 200 300 (482.803) 2:06:56 141.807 [1]
2012 July 22 2 Elliott Sadler Richard Childress Racing Chevrolet 201* 301.5 (485.217) 2:18:10 130.929 [2]
2013 July 21 22 Joey Logano Penske Racing Ford 200 300 (482.803) 2:23:13 125.684 [3]
2014 July 19 9 Chase Elliott JR Motorsports Chevrolet 200 300 (482.803) 2:02:38 146.779 [4]
2015 June 21* 54 Erik Jones Joe Gibbs Racing Toyota 200 300 (482.803) 2:31:30 118.812 [5]
